President Buhari is Ungrateful and very Stingy with all our Efforts – Fr Mbaka
NewsReport Nigeria May 2, 2021
NewsReport Nigeria gathered that Rev. Frank Mbaka had earlier this week announced that God had removed his blessing for Buhari and also blessed the chief of the Indigenous People of Biafra, Nnamdi Kanu, whose organization has been branded a terrorist network by the Federal Government.
This online news gathered that Garba Shehu, the Senior Special Assistant to the President on Media and Publicity, said in a statement on Friday that Mbaka’s recent critiques of Buhari were focused on the President’s failure to give him any contracts.
Amidst the escalating controversy, a video posted on Twitter by @RBiakpara shows Mbaka accusing Buhari of failing to make donations to his church despite the church backing his candidacy in 2015.
“If you know what this ministry is going through while we are helping Buhari. And the attackers are waiting for me to say I am helping Buhari again and the attack will start and Buhari will stay in Aso Rock, being somebody who cannot offer money?
What does this imply? What qualifications do the people who are being assigned have that we do not? In the 10-minute video, Mbaka bemoaned.
The video was shot at the ministry’s 2018 harvest and bazaar celebration, which took place ahead of the 2019 general elections. On the same day, Mbaka predicted that the Peoples Democratic Party will lose the Presidential election.
Mbaka, who seemed enraged with Buhari, told Kano State Governor Abdullahi Ganduje that he had been persecuted for helping Buhari in 2015, but that the President had refused to express gratitude.
The priest also said that the Federal Government should have taken up the job of renovating his parish.
“I am in this bush because of Buhari,” he said. Isn’t it possible for the federal government to take on this ministry as a project? What will they lose in terms of money? A ministry that will back them spiritually and they will go forward.”
Mbaka added that his members were aggrieved that they were abandoned by President Muhammad Buhari.
